2020/21 Season Card Update

24 September 2020

Following the Prime Minister’s announcement about the latest measures to combat Covid-19, Preston North End have considered its options with regards to season cards and are now able to announce its plans to supporters.

It is clear from the information announced by the Prime Minister and the government, that supporters will not be allowed back into stadia for some time. In light of this continued uncertainty we are proposing three alternatives for those fans who have shown the club incredible support, in the most difficult of times, by having already purchased their 2020/21 season cards, both in the stand and in hospitality. The three alternatives are:

1. Supporters can choose to retain their season ticket for the 2020/21 season and will be able to attend all remaining PNE home fixtures as soon as Government legislation permits fans back into stadiums (subject to restrictions). Prior to being allowed back into stadiums these supporters will receive free access to iFollow PNE for all remaining 2020/21 home league games. In addition to this they will receive free access to the seven midweek away games scheduled and available to the club to offer via iFollow PNE (subject to these games being played behind closed doors).

2. All supporters who have purchased a season card for the 2020/21 season will be able to apply for a full refund, should they wish to receive their money back.

3. Supporters can choose not to claim a refund, but they can carry this payment over and take it as payment in full for a 2021/22 season card, effectively fixing the price of their 2021/22 season card regardless of which division the club are playing in or any price changes announced in advance of that season. Supporters who choose to take this option, will also receive the benefit of free access to iFollow PNE for the live fixtures away at Queens Park Rangers and Reading as an added bonus.

The club will be sending a letter to all those who have committed to a 2020/21 season card, as well as an email for those who have their email address registered on the system. This will set out the three options and three ways in which season card holders can inform us of their chosen option, which will be by return letter, via an online questionnaire or via phone.

Season card holders are asked to confirm their chosen option before 5pm on Monday 12th October, to allow us to contact everyone to either process the refund or provide the necessary code to access iFollow PNE from the Cardiff City fixture on Sunday 18th October onwards.

All 2020/21 season card holders will be contacted via email or letter in the coming week to select their option. Please do not contact the ticket office directly to select your option at this stage, if you have not had any contact from the club by Wednesday 7th October, then please call 0344 856 1966 or email ticketoffice@pne.com.

Supporters living within the same household will be required to make the same decision with regards to their season cards.

Supporters who have purchased a 2020/21 car park pass will be contacted directly by the ticket office with the option of a full refund or credit for the 2021/22 season.

As previously stated, all 2020/21 season card holders will receive a access code for Saturday's fixture against Stoke City, these will be sent to supporters via email by close of play on Thursday.
